About the The Science of Diabetes Self-Management and Care format

The Science of Diabetes Self-Management and Care is a peer-reviewed journal published by SAGE, covering Diabetes Management and Education, Diabetes Management and Research, Mobile Health and mHealth Applications.

PublisherSAGE
Reference styleAuthor–year (Harvard)
Author–year — (Smith, 2023) in the text
Smith, A., Jones, B. and Lee, C. (2023) 'A representative article title', The Science of Diabetes Self-Management and Care, 12(3), pp. 45–58.

Most-cited papers in The Science of Diabetes Self-Management and Care

An Effective Model of Diabetes Care and Education: The ADCES7 Self-Care Behaviors™

Leslie E. Kolb · 1 Feb 2021

PURPOSE: (ADCES7) is a robust framework for self-management of diabetes and other related conditions, such as prediabetes and cardiometabolic diseases. It is the position of the Association of Diabetes Care and Education Specialists (ADCES) that at the cornerstone of diabetes self-management education and support, the ADCES7 is the framework for achieving behavior change that leads…

2022 National Standards for Diabetes Self-Management Education and Support

Jody Davis, Amy Hess Fischl, Joni Beck et al. · 20 Jan 2022

PURPOSE: The National Standards for Diabetes Self-Management Education and Support (DSMES) provide guidance and evidence-based, quality practice for all DSMES services. Due to the dynamic nature of health care and diabetes research, the National Standards are reviewed and revised approximately every 5 years by key stakeholders and experts within the diabetes care and education community.…

Diabetes Self-Management Education and Association With Diabetes Self-Care and Clinical Preventive Care Practices

Isabel Méndez, Elizabeth A. Lundeen, Magon Saunders et al. · 13 Jan 2022

PURPOSE: The purpose of the study is to assess self-reported receipt of diabetes education among people with diabetes and its association with following recommended self-care and clinical preventive care practices. METHODS: We analyzed data from the 2017 and 2018 Behavioral Risk Factor Surveillance System for 61 424 adults (≥18 years) with self-reported diabetes in 43…

2017 National Standards for Diabetes Self-Management Education and Support

Joni Beck, Deborah A. Greenwood, Lori Blanton et al. · 1 Feb 2021

PURPOSE: The purpose of this study is to review the literature for Diabetes Self-Management Education and Support (DSMES) to ensure the National Standards for DSMES (Standards) align with current evidence-based practices and utilization trends. METHODS: The 10 Standards were divided among 20 interdisciplinary workgroup members. Members searched the current research for diabetes education and support,…

Diabetes Self-management Education and Support in Adults With Type 2 Diabetes: A Consensus Report of the American Diabetes Association, the Association of Diabetes Care & Education Specialists, the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ics, the American Academy of Family Physicians, the American Academy of PAs, the American Association of Nurse Practitioners, and the American Pharmacists Association

Margaret A. Powers, Joan K. Bardsley, Marjorie Cypress et al. · 1 Feb 2021

Diabetes is a complex and challenging disease that requires daily self-management decisions made by the person with diabetes. Diabetes self-management education and support (DSMES) addresses the comprehensive blend of clinical, educational, psychosocial, and behavioral aspects of care needed for daily self-management and provides the foundation to help all people with diabetes navigate their daily self-care…
